Abstract
Disclosed is a fork truck visual field test system, comprising a testing object, a testing screen, an illumination device, and a testing tool, wherein the illumination device is installed upon the to-be-tested fork truck via the testing tool; the testing object and the testing screen are placed in front of the to-be-tested fork truck; the testing object is located between the testing screen and the to-be-tested fork truck; the light source emitted by the illumination device is cast upon the testing screen; and the illumination area scope of the illumination device upon the testing screen is tested by moving the testing object. The fork truck visual field test system of the utility model is simple in operation and is capable of facilitating the visual field test of a fork truck quickly.

Embodiment
Below in conjunction with the drawings and specific embodiments the utility model is further described.
As shown in Figure 1, a kind of visibility of fork lift truck test macro that the utility model discloses comprises test object 1, test screen 2, light fixture 3 and test tool 4.Light fixture 3 is installed on the fork truck 5 to be tested by test tool 4.Certainly, test tool 4 can have a variety of, as long as can satisfy light fixture 3 is installed on the fork truck 5 to be tested.In the present embodiment, test tool 4 is that a cover had both gone for the station and drives the formula fork truck, goes for again sitting the support of driving the formula fork truck, with stentplacement in the pilothouse of fork truck, light fixture 3 is placed on the support, with light fixture not being fixed on different positions and direction.
Test object 1 and test screen 2 are positioned over the place ahead of fork truck 5 to be tested, and test object 1 is between test screen 2 and fork truck to be tested 5, and the light source projects that light fixture 3 sends is on test screen 2; The field of illumination scope of position measurement light fixture 3 on test screen 2 by nigration object 1.
Further, light fixture 3 comprises direct supply 31, one group of light source and switch 33 that is comprised of 13 bulbs 32.Direct supply 31 is bulb 32 power supplies, the switch of switch 33 independent each bulb 32 of control.
Further, test object 1 is cube, and its length is the 500mm(millimeter), width is 500mm, highly is 1200mm, is provided with grid at the cube face of test object 1, and the width of grid is 100mm, and length is 100mm.Utilize grid to make marks, can test more accurately the scope of field of illumination.
Further, the width of test screen 2 is more than or equal to 500mm, and the surface of test screen 2 is provided with grid, and the width of grid is 100mm, and length is 100mm.Utilize grid to make marks, can test more accurately the scope of field of illumination.
When using the utility model, open light fixture 3, the light source projects that light fixture 3 sends provides the position of nigration object 1 on test screen 2, the field of illumination scope of test light fixture 3 on test screen 2.The utility model is simple to operate, can carry out easily the visual field test of fork truck.
